Player Safety

Orono Youth football is a volunteer organization and while we strive to make football the safest game possible there are inherent risks with playing any contact sport. We believe football to be one of safest contact sports because of the quality of protective equipment, modified rules, player and coach safety training, and controlled practices. To help educate our coaches and our players, we follow the rules and regulations of USA Football.

HEAT INDEX

Heat Stress Risk Temperature and Humidity Graph

Reprinted with permission froKulka TJKenney WL. Heat balance limits in football uniforms: how different uniforensembles alter the equation. Phys Sportsmed 2002;30(7):29-39.

 

■     GREEN LINERegulapractices witfull practice gear can be conducted for conditions thaplot tthe lefof the green line.

■     RED LINECanceall practices when thtemperature and relative humidity plot tthrighof the red line;

practices may be moved intair-conditioned spaces.

■     BETWEEN RED AND YELLOW LINES: Increase rest twork ratiwith breakevery 20 minutes and all protective equipmenshould be removed to practice in shortonlwhen the temperature and relative humidity plobetweethe red and yellow lines.

■     BETWEEN YELLOW AND GREEN LINESIncrease rest twork ratiwitbreaks every 30 minutes and

wear shorts with helmetand shoulder pads only when the temperature and relatrve humidity plobetweethe yellow angreen lines.

■     Heat risk rises witincreasinheaanrelative humidityFluid breaks should be scheduled foall practices

and increased as the heastress rises.

■     Add 5 degrees ttemperature between 1AM & 4 PM from mid May to mid September on brightsunny

days.

■     Practices should be modifietreflect the conditions fothe safety of the athletes.
